NHIC, or the National Health Insurance Corporation, is a pivotal entity in the healthcare sector, headquartered in South Korea (KR). Established in 2000, NHIC has significantly contributed to the development and management of the national health insurance system, ensuring comprehensive coverage for millions of citizens across the country. Operating primarily in South Korea, NHIC focuses on health insurance services, policy development, and healthcare financing. Its core offerings include health insurance management, premium collection, and claims processing, distinguished by a commitment to transparency and efficiency.
